Originally Posted by gatelouse
Interesting trend on unitedcargo.com for these N194UA SFO-ORD-SFO flights. If the B747 gets subbed with another equipment type for SFO-ORD one day, then you see the same equipment type returning the next day for ORD-SFO. This holds true for the B777, 77Q, and 74C that are showing up over the next couple of days.

It appears that these particular turns could be SFO-ORD-???-ORD-SFO.
They'll rotate aircraft to another loop at ORD. For example, a 744 from SFO to ORD won't come back: it'll turn into the ORD 744 pool that covers 881 and 895

Another frame will rotate out -- maybe the next day, even -- back to SFO for mtce. You can see this by following individual frames' ACARS reports.

Now, when N194UA is locked into its regular SFO-ORD-SFO turn, that process doesn't apply. then, the rotation takes place at the NRT or HKG end.
